DETERMINING THE 4-DIGIT
CODE

After you set up your Phone Up 4, you can find
which 4-digit device code the Phone Up 4 is set to
by following these steps. We recommend that you
do this and write down this information so you can
easily enter it if your remote control ever stops
working.

1. Press the device key you want to get the

manufacturers’ codes from.

2. Press and hold

SETUP

until the red light

blinks twice, then release it.
